What is the Power of Attorney Notification Form?
The Power of Attorney Notification Form is a legal document used in the UK to appoint an attorney who can manage an ISA account on behalf of an account holder who is unable to do so due to mental disorder, incapacity, physical disability, illness, or old age. It serves to formalize the relationship between the account holder and the attorney, ensuring that financial management continues seamlessly during periods of incapacity.
Key terms related to this form include:
-
Attorney: A person authorized to act on behalf of the account holder.
-
Account Holder: The individual who owns the ISA account.
-
ISA Account: An Individual Savings Account, a type of tax-free savings account in the UK.

Who is eligible to use the Power of Attorney Notification Form?
This form is intended for account holders in the UK who need to appoint an attorney, particularly those unable to manage their ISA accounts due to incapacity or other issues.
Is there a deadline for submitting the Power of Attorney Notification Form?
While the form itself does not specify a deadline, it's advisable to complete and submit it as soon as the need arises to ensure the attorney can manage the ISA without interruption.
How should I submit the completed Power of Attorney Notification Form?
After completing the form, you should submit it directly to Equiniti Financial Services Limited. This can often be done via mail, but check for any electronic submission options available.
What supporting documents are required with the form?
A certified copy of the power of attorney must accompany the Power of Attorney Notification Form. Ensure all documents are valid and properly signed before submission.
What are common mistakes to avoid when filling out this form?
Common mistakes include failing to complete all mandatory fields, not providing accurate personal information, and neglecting to attach the required certified power of attorney document.
How long does it take for the Power of Attorney Notification Form to be processed?
Processing times can vary depending on the institution. Typically, you may expect it to take several days to weeks, so plan accordingly to avoid delays.
Can I make changes to the Power of Attorney Notification Form after submission?
Once submitted, changes might require a new form or specific procedures. Contact Equiniti Financial Services Limited for guidance on how to proceed with any necessary amendments.
